5 servings
suggest servings
| 2 | cans | soup, cream of chicken and broccoli | |
| 1 | cup | milk | |
| 1/4 | teaspoon | thyme leaves | |
| 1/4 | teaspoon | black pepper | |
| 4 | cups | mixed vegetables | cooked and cutup |
| 2 | cups | chicken | |
| 1 | can | biscuit dough | refrigerated flaky |
1. In a 3 qt baking dish, combine the soup, milk, thyme, and pepper.
Stir in the vegetables and chicken or turkey.
2. Bake at 400 degrees F 15 minutes or until mixture begins to bubble. Meanwhile, cut each biscuit into quarters.
3. Remove dish from oven; stir. Arrange biscuit pieces over hot chicken mixture. Bake 15 minutes or until golden brown.
VARIATION: Top with melted cheddar or swiss cheese (grated) for the last 5 minutes of baking.
Turkey can be substituted for chicken.
The vegetables which can be used include carrots, broccoli, potatoes, cauliflower, frozen or fresh.
